B I O G R A P H Y
Petrichor was a fairly normal hatchling when he was born, resigned as most Imperials are, he was always closest to his two siblings Poet and Pansy. However, during his adolescence, he disappeared. Distraught, the clan searched day and night, the explorers, his parents, everyone. But he was no where to be found. After a decade. . .His father declared him dead. Despite that, his siblings still searched. . .And years later, they returned! their brother in tow! No one knows what happened to Petrichor during his absence, returning different, and with Obelisk hanging over him like an omen. Plants grow on his body, seemingly in a symbiotic relationship with each other. Despite many dragons offering to remove them, Petrichor has assured any who worry that they are in fact, not harming him in any way shape or form. Since returning, Petrichor has taken upon himself the duty of nursery attendant, assuring not another hatchling gets taken or lost and that each and every one of them has at least him rooting for them. ~Petrichor refers to himself in the plural but has confirmed that he does not mind others calling him 'him'~ |
